The Great Mississippi River Adventure 

Day 10



Stats

35.23 miles traveled in 7.19 hours

River mile start:1006

River mile end:970

River mile today:36

River mile total:371

% complete: 15.6

Averaged 4.8 mph (including lunch break and rest stop)

Burned 1782 calories

Kayak: Y & H Quest

Temp at launch 63 degree, at recovery degree 91

Today began with a short paddle and a portage around a dam. Potlash dam.


The rest of the day was mostly just paddling.  I  saw the ever present turtles, ducks, geese, eagles, no snake today. But I did see a Tom turkey strutting for his hens. 


I continue down the river and 1/2 a mile later I saw mama bear and her cubs. I took the pictures and kept on going.


I did learn one thing, follow the maps. Just because the river is wider that does not mean it is the channel. Unfortunately I discovered lots of rocks. Now I have to figure a deep scratch repair for my kayak. It's still sound, but I wand to reinforce it.
